Game Recap
The Kansas Jayhawks triumphed over the UCF Knights with a commanding 51-22 victory. Kansas established control early with a solid 21-0 lead by halftime, including a 5-yard touchdown pass from Jason Bean to Lawrence Arnold. UCF struggled to find their rhythm, scoring their first points in the third quarter with a 13-yard touchdown from Timmy McClain to Alec Holler.
In the second half, Kansas continued to dominate with an explosive 75-yard touchdown run by Devin Neal. Kansas' defense also made significant plays, including multiple sacks and a crucial fumble recovery. Despite UCF's attempts to close the gap, including a 23-yard touchdown pass to Randy Pittman Jr., Kansas' offense proved too powerful to overcome.
